Abstract

According to the largest survey of its kind to date, since 1990, the number of 30-to 79-year-olds with hypertension has increased rapidly from 650 million to 1.28 billion. Although this number is rising rapidly, no one knows what causes blood pressure to rise. The cause of hypertension is still unclear. The factors that contribute to elevated blood pressure are numerous and confusing. Studies have shown that abnormal biological rhythms can lead to hypertension. One of the key factors contributing to elevated blood pressure is an abnormal biorhythm. It has also been shown that abnormal biological rhythms can lead to hypertension. The nervous system, the renin-angiotensin-aldosterone pathway and melatonin secretion from the pineal gland may all be affected by circadian rhythm problems, which in turn affects glucocorticoid-mediated hypertension, and thus the development and progression of hypertension. The current intervention of it mainly based on pharmacological therapy, supplemented by improvement of lifestyle habits. Several new strategies for the treatment of hypertension have emerged in recent years. For example, acupuncture needle treatment, melatonin promotion treatment, RDN treatment hair etc. This study will present these methods and experiments to draw conclusions.
